Informational texts expand our students' vocabulary, build fluency, aid second language learners, offers solutions to real-world problem, and teach children more about the world in which they live.
Super Science magazines focus on subjects that explore life, earth and physical science, and engineering through amazing, real-world applications and kid-friendly topics!
Most of our students rely on classroom and school libraries for reading materials. Over the past year and a half, students were limited to reading texts that were shared on a screen. This project will provide students with articles that cover current events while inspiring students to think like scientists and engineers. Additionally, students will each receive their own magazine that they can read in the classroom and keep at home.
